What is Fusidic Acid?

Fucidin is a topical medication containing fusidic acid, used for skin infections. It's effective for bacterial skin conditions, offering targeted relief. Learn more about its uses and benefits.

What is Fusidic Acid used for?

Fucidin is primarily used for treating bacterial skin infections. It's often applied to areas affected by impetigo, eczema, or other bacterial skin conditions. The medication works by targeting the bacteria causing the infection, helping to reduce symptoms and promote healing. What is Fucidin used for? It's commonly prescribed for skin infections that respond to fusidic acid.

What are the side effects of Fusidic Acid?

When applied to the skin, Fucidin may cause mild irritation, redness, or itching at the application site. These effects are usually temporary and subside as the skin adjusts to the medication. In some cases, users might experience dryness or peeling of the skin. If these effects persist or worsen, it's advisable to consult a healthcare professional.

What precautions apply to Fusidic Acid?

Before using Fucidin, it's important to clean and dry the affected area thoroughly. Avoid contact with the eyes, mouth, and other mucous membranes. If accidental contact occurs, rinse immediately with water. Do not use Fucidin if you are allergic to fusidic acid or any of its ingredients. Always follow the instructions provided by your healthcare professional.

What does Fusidic Acid interact with?

Fucidin is generally safe for topical use, but interactions with other medications are possible. It's advisable to inform your healthcare professional about all medications you are currently using. Avoid using Fucidin in combination with other topical treatments unless directed by a healthcare professional. Always consult your healthcare provider for personalized advice.

Frequently asked questions

What is Fucidin used for?+
Fucidin is used for treating bacterial skin infections, such as impetigo and infected eczema.
How should Fucidin be applied?+
Fucidin should be applied to clean, dry skin as directed by your healthcare professional.
Can Fucidin be used on sensitive skin?+
Fucidin may cause irritation on sensitive skin. It's advisable to perform a patch test before widespread use.
What should I do if I experience severe irritation from Fucidin?+
If you experience severe irritation, discontinue use and consult your healthcare professional.
Is Fucidin safe for children?+
Fucidin can be used in children, but it's important to follow the advice of a healthcare professional.
